Understanding the Mechanics of Crash Games
At its heart, a crash game presents a simple concept: a multiplier starts at 1x and begins to increase. The player places a bet before each round begins, and the game starts. As time progresses, the multiplier grows exponentially, presenting the player with a steadily increasing potential payout. The challenge lies in predicting when the multiplier will ‘crash’ – randomly stop at some point – and cashing out before that happens. If the player cashes out before the crash, they win their initial bet multiplied by the multiplier at the moment of cash-out. If the game crashes before the player cashes out, the bet is lost.
The timing of the crash is entirely random, governed by a sophisticated random number generator (RNG). This ensures fairness and unpredictability, preventing any pattern or strategy from guaranteeing success. Some platforms incorporate features like ‘auto cash-out’, allowing players to set a target multiplier, at which point their bet will automatically be cashed out. This can be a helpful tool for managing risk and maintaining a degree of consistency, but it doesn’t eliminate the element of chance. Understanding the RNG and accepting the inherent randomness are crucial for enjoying and responsibly playing crash games.

Strategies for Playing Crash Games
While crash games are fundamentally based on chance, players can employ various strategies to manage their risk and potentially increase their winnings. These strategies don't guarantee success, but they can offer a more structured approach to gameplay. One popular tactic is the ‘Martingale’ system, where players double their bet after each loss, aiming to recover previous losses with a single win. This can be effective in the short term, but it requires a substantial bankroll and carries the risk of significant losses if a losing streak persists. Another approach is to set a target multiplier and consistently cash out at that level, providing a consistent, albeit potentially lower, rate of return.
Furthermore, understanding bankroll management is crucial. Setting daily or session limits for bets and losses can help prevent overspending and maintain responsible gambling habits. Diversifying bets, placing smaller amounts on multiple rounds, rather than a large sum on a single round, can also reduce risk. Many experienced players also advocate for starting with small bets to get a feel for the game’s volatility and to assess the platform’s crash patterns (though remember, crashes are intended to be random!). The optimal strategy depends largely on the player’s risk tolerance and desired level of engagement.
Managing Risk and Bankroll
Effective bankroll management is perhaps the single most important aspect of successfully playing crash games. Without a well-defined strategy for managing your funds, even the most promising strategies can quickly fall apart. Start by determining a comfortable amount of money you are willing to risk. Never gamble with money you need for essential expenses. Divide your bankroll into smaller ‘units’ – for example, if your total bankroll is £100, you might divide it into 100 units of £1. Then, set a maximum bet size that represents a small percentage of your bankroll, perhaps 1-2 units per round.
Always establish loss limits. If you reach your predetermined loss limit, stop playing. Don’t try to ‘chase’ your losses, as this often leads to further losses. Consider using the auto cash-out feature to lock in profits at a desired multiplier. This helps to remove emotion from the decision-making process. Finally, remember that crash games are a form of entertainment, not a guaranteed source of income. Play responsibly and enjoy the thrill of the game without expecting consistent profits. Psychological Aspects of Crash Games
The allure of crash games extends beyond the simple mechanics and potential payouts. A significant part of their appeal lies in the psychological factors at play. The escalating multiplier creates a sense of increasing excitement and anticipation, triggering a dopamine rush with each passing moment. This can lead to impulsive decision-making, as players become fixated on the potential for a large win and hesitate to cash out. The fear of missing out (FOMO) is a powerful force in these games, as players watch others cash out at high multipliers while they themselves remain in the game hoping for even more.
This psychological element can be particularly dangerous, as it can override logical thinking and lead to reckless betting behavior. It’s crucial to be aware of these psychological triggers and to maintain a rational mindset. Recognize that each round is independent and that past outcomes have no bearing on future results. Avoid getting caught up in the emotional rollercoaster of the game and stick to your predefined strategies. Remember, the house always has an edge, and responsible gambling practices are essential for protecting yourself from potential harm. Understanding this nuanced psychological dynamic is critical for playing these types of games responsibly.
